Issue with a teradata query

I have teradata stored procedure  which has a query with a group by. The group by has some constants as well.

When I run the query in prod environment, sometimes I get anerror

"SQL_STATE:53003|SQL_CODE:3883|OUT_ERR_MSG:Invalid Group BY constant" . When I re run the query this issue goes off. I am not able to replicate this error in any other environments as well.

Please provide your inputs for the same